Who might be able to join this trial:
- Women who have had breast cancer and are between 40 and 60 years old
- People whose breast cancer was confirmed through laboratory testing and was at an early to middle stage (stage I, II, or III)
- People who have been taking a type of hormone therapy called aromatase inhibitors for at least 3 months
- People whose bone density test results show low bone density or a risk of osteoporosis (a specific bone scan score of -1.0 or lower at the spine or hip)
- People whose doctor has cleared them to do low-to-moderate intensity Pilates exercise
- People who are able to attend supervised exercise sessions three times per week for 12 weeks
- People who are willing and able to sign a written consent form
Who may not be able to join:
- People whose breast cancer has spread to other parts of the body (stage IV) or has come back
- People who have had a bone fracture caused by osteoporosis in the past 12 months
- People with serious heart, lung, or joint/muscle conditions that make exercise unsafe
- People with uncontrolled high blood pressure, diabetes, or thyroid problems
- People who are currently taking steroid medications (corticosteroids)
- People who have a bone disease other than osteoporosis, such as Paget's disease or osteomalacia
- People with severe memory, thinking, or mental health difficulties that may make it hard to follow the exercise or supplement program
- People with a known allergy or intolerance to calcium or vitamin D supplements
- People who have taken part in another clinical trial involving structured exercise or bone-related treatment in the past 3 months
